Blake Snell waited until March to sign a short-term deal with the Giants last offseason. He didn't want a repeat of that experience. In a significant move, Snell has now agreed to a five-year contract worth $182 million with the Los Angeles Dodgers. This marks a pivotal moment in his career as he secures a long-term commitment from one of Major League Baseball's most competitive teams. The agreement reflects both Snell's talent on the mound and the Dodgers' continued investment in building a championship-caliber roster.
